Ward, Steelers Deny His Release
12th February, 2012 - 10:49 am
Pittsburgh Post-Gazette - The Steelers and Hines Ward are both denying reports that the team has decided to release the wide receiver.

The NFL Network's Jason LaCanfora wrote that, according to his sources, "Ward won't be back."

A source close to Ward, however, said no one from the Steelers has indicated to him that the team plans to release him.

Also, Steelers sources told the Pittsburgh Post-Gazette that no decision has been made regarding Ward's future with the team. [READ]
